Output c656f6808ecbe625e66aaf54b39c72663d799fead20904d3b432c3f300eee164:1

value
687089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707bb05d4c9b03c553af80eee078e97859f70ab2 OP_EQUAL
address
3Bwmn5w1qY1fhNLpemki8ujL146zGt9qw2
transaction
c656f6808ecbe625e66aaf54b39c72663d799fead20904d3b432c3f300eee164
spent
true